Understanding the Taste of Nattokinase Powder

Before delving into the masking techniques, it's essential to understand why Nattokinase powder has such a unique taste. Nattokinase is derived from natto, a traditional Japanese fermented soybean product. The fermentation process gives natto its characteristic strong smell and flavor, which is then carried over to the Nattokinase powder. This taste can be off - putting for many people, especially those who are not accustomed to fermented foods.

Incorporating into Foods and Beverages

  • Smoothies: Smoothies are a popular and effective way to mask the taste of Nattokinase powder. You can blend Nattokinase powder with fruits such as bananas, berries, and mangoes. These fruits have strong, sweet flavors that can easily overpower the taste of Nattokinase. For example, a banana - strawberry smoothie can be made by combining a ripe banana, a handful of strawberries, a cup of milk (dairy or plant - based), and a teaspoon of Nattokinase powder. Blend all the ingredients until smooth, and you'll have a delicious and nutritious drink that masks the taste of Nattokinase.
  • Yogurt: Yogurt is a versatile food that can be used to mask the taste of many supplements. Its creamy texture and slightly tangy flavor work well with Nattokinase powder. You can stir a teaspoon of Nattokinase powder into a cup of plain yogurt and then add some honey, granola, or fresh fruits on top for added flavor and texture. The yogurt acts as a carrier, making it easier to consume the Nattokinase powder without noticing its taste.
  • Juices: Freshly squeezed juices, especially those made from citrus fruits like oranges and grapefruits, can also be used to mask the taste of Nattokinase powder. The acidic and refreshing nature of citrus juices can help to neutralize the strong flavor of Nattokinase. Simply add a teaspoon of Nattokinase powder to a glass of freshly squeezed orange juice and stir well.

Using Capsules or Gelatin Shells

If you find it difficult to mask the taste of Nattokinase powder using the above methods, you can consider encapsulating the powder. Capsules or gelatin shells can completely isolate the taste of Nattokinase from your taste buds. There are many capsule - filling machines available on the market that are relatively easy to use. You can fill the capsules with the desired amount of Nattokinase powder and then swallow them with water. This is a convenient and effective way to ensure that you get the benefits of Nattokinase without having to deal with its taste.
